Merdeka Square (Malay: Dataran Merdeka) is a square (Independence Square) located in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. It is situated in front of the Sultan Abdul Samad Building. It was formerly known as the Selangor Club Padang and was used as the cricket green of the Selangor Club (now the Royal Selangor Club).
This is the historical place where the Union Flag was lowered and the Malayan flag was raised for the very first time at the struck of midnight of 31st August 1957. From then on, Merdeka Square has been the venue for the annual Merdeka Parade (National Day Parade).
It is accessible via Masjid Jamek LRT station, Ampang Line LRT
